For a sample whose dry mass is 1500 g and original mass is 16541 g, the moisture content is approximately which value?

Explanation:
Moisture content by mass is the portion of the original sample that is water, calculated as (original mass − dry mass) ÷ original mass × 100. The water mass here is 16541 g − 1500 g = 15041 g. Then 15041 ÷ 16541 × 100 ≈ 90.9%. So the sample is about 90.9% moisture.
